1.9 Replace Contactor (Latching or Heating)

1.Remove filter pan.

2.Remove cover to contactor box.

3.Identify faulty contactor. Remove all wiring connected to the contactor terminals inside the component box. Tape wire-pairs together and mark each wire-set or wire for reassembly.

4.Remove contactor-mounting screws and remove the contactor.

5.Install the new contactor and connect the wiring removed in Step 3.

1.10 Built-in Filter System Service Procedures

Troubleshooting Built-In Filtration Systems

One of the most common errors is placing the filter paper on the bottom of the filter pan rather than over the filter screen.

1.10 Built-in Filter System Service Procedures CAUTION

Ensure that the paper support screen is in place prior to filter paper placement and filter pump operation. Improper screen placement is the major cause of filter system malfunction.

Whenever the complaint is "the pump is running, but no oil is being filtered", check the installation of the filter paper, and ensure that the correct size is being used.
